For our current science topic on plants, we planned, conducted, and reviewed an experiment to explore what plants need to grow. As a class, we learned that plants require space, soil, light, air, water and warmth to thrive. To test this, we conducted an experiment using cress seeds, removing one essential factor from each group to observe its effect on growth. After leaving the plants over the holidays, we examined the results. We noticed that not all seeds had germinated, some plants varied in height and colour, and some had even begun to grow mould. Interestingly, we observed that some seeds started to germinate even without soil! As a class, we discussed why these changes happened and what they tell us about how plants grow.
